Common House Leveling Jobs
Foundation leveling - stabilizes and restores the proper height of a settled home’s foundation.
Slab jacking - lifts sunken concrete slabs to prevent uneven surfaces and tripping hazards.
Pier and beam leveling - corrects uneven floors by adjusting or replacing support piers.
Basement floor leveling - addresses uneven or cracked basement floors for safety and stability.
Crawl space stabilization - improves the support and prevents further settling of crawl space structures.
Post-settlement repairs - corrects shifting or sinking caused by soil movement or moisture issues.
House Leveling Questions
What is house leveling? House leveling involves adjusting a building's foundation to correct uneven settling and restore stability.
When is house leveling needed? It is typically required when a property shows signs of uneven floors, cracks in walls, or foundation movement.
What types of projects require house leveling? House leveling is common for residential homes experiencing shifting or sinking, especially in areas with expansive soil.
How does house leveling improve a property? It helps prevent further structural damage and ensures the home remains safe and level for years to come.
